The Phenomenon of Pet Humanization: Fueling the Luxury Market
The single biggest driver behind the boom in the pet jewellery market is the cultural shift known as pet humanization. This trend sees pet owners treating their animals with the same level of care, devotion, and willingness to spend as they would a human child. This translates directly into a higher demand for premium and luxury pet accessories, including fine jewellery.
- Increased Spending Power: Rising disposable incomes globally mean pet owners are more capable of investing in high-value, non-essential items for or about their pets.
- The Need for Personalization: Generic pet tags are out; unique, custom-made pieces that capture a pet's individual personality and quirks are in.
- Emotional Connection: For many, a piece of pet jewellery—be it a necklace, charm, or ring—serves as a constant, tangible reminder of a cherished companion, solidifying the emotional connection.
This evolving consumer preference for personalized and sentimental products has pushed the global custom pet products market to a value of billions, with a projected CAGR of 9% through 2030. This data confirms that the market is not a fleeting trend but a solidified, high-growth segment of the luxury retail world.
7 Must-Know Pet Jewellery Trends Dominating 2025
The year 2025 is shaping up to be a year of bold, meaningful, and highly personalized pet jewellery. Designers are moving beyond simple paw prints, embracing intricate designs and cutting-edge customization techniques. Here are the seven most significant trends you’ll see everywhere:
1. Hyper-Realistic Custom Pet Portrait Jewellery
The demand for custom pet portrait jewellery has skyrocketed. This trend involves creating necklaces, charms, or rings featuring an incredibly detailed, hand-drawn, or laser-engraved likeness of a specific pet. Modern techniques allow for capturing unique features—like a dog's one floppy ear or a cat's distinct coat pattern—making each piece truly one-of-a-kind. Materials range from sterling silver and 14k gold to pieces featuring natural diamonds.
2. The Rise of Pet Keepsake and Cremation Jewellery
This is arguably the fastest-growing and most emotionally significant segment. Pet keepsake jewellery, particularly pet cremation jewellery (also known as ash jewellery or urn jewellery), provides a discreet, beautiful way to keep a pet’s memory physically close. The demand for dog memorials, in particular, holds the largest share of this market segment. Pieces include:
- Ashes-Infused Diamonds: Creating a lab-grown diamond from the carbonized ashes of a deceased pet.
- Lockets and Pendants: Designed to hold a small amount of ashes, a lock of fur, or a clipping of a whisker.
- Fingerprint Engravings: Using a pet's nose or paw print to create a unique, tactile engraving.
3. Zodiac and Symbolic Animal Totem Designs
Jewellery is increasingly drawing inspiration from the animal kingdom beyond just domestic pets. The 2025 trend forecast highlights a strong focus on zodiac animals and symbolic totems, such as wolves, snakes, birds, and other creatures, often incorporated into high-fashion jewellery lines. This taps into a desire for pieces that represent personal strength, characteristics, or spirituality.
4. Fine Jewellery for Pets (The Ultimate Luxury)
While most pet jewellery is for the owner, a small but significant luxury market exists for fine jewellery worn *by* the pet. This includes high-end collars, custom tags, and charms made from precious metals and gemstones. These items are often seen on smaller dog breeds and cats and are the ultimate expression of luxury pet ownership, focusing on safety, comfort, and unparalleled style.
5. Nature-Inspired Designs with Animal Motifs
Nature's beauty serves as a major inspiration for 2025 collections. Expect to see animal shapes and motifs—like stylized paw prints, feathers, and woodland creatures—integrated with natural elements like leaves and flowers. These designs often feature sparkling gemstones and are a sophisticated, subtle way to display pet love on display without being overtly cartoonish.
6. Dog Breed-Specific Jewellery
Brands like Dazzling Paws Jewelry specialize in handcrafted fine jewellery that is specific to certain dog breeds, such as Labrador Retrievers, French Bulldogs, or Golden Retrievers. This allows owners to proudly wear a piece that is instantly recognizable to fellow enthusiasts of their particular breed. The focus is on accurate, detailed representations in various forms, including pendants, earrings, and bracelets.
7. Integrated Technology (Smart Jewellery)
While still emerging, the intersection of jewellery and technology is a key area of innovation. Future pet jewellery stores may see a rise in "smart" charms or tags that look like fine jewellery but contain microchips for tracking, health monitoring, or digital identification. This blends the aesthetic appeal of a luxury accessory with the practicality and peace of mind of modern pet technology.
Choosing the Right Pet Jewellery Store: A Buyer’s Guide
With so many options, from general online retailers like The Pet Drop to specialized memorial designers, choosing the right source for your pet jewellery requires careful consideration. The key is to look for quality, craftsmanship, and a clear focus on the sentimental value of the piece.
When shopping for custom pet jewellery or pet memorial jewellery, prioritize:
- Material Quality: Look for assurances of genuine materials, such as 925 sterling silver, 14k gold, or durable stainless steel, especially for pieces that will be worn daily.
- Customization Process: A good store will offer clear, detailed instructions for submitting photos or memorial materials (like ashes or fur) and provide proofs or mockups before creation.
- Ethical Sourcing: For pieces incorporating diamonds or gemstones, inquire about ethical and sustainable sourcing practices.
- Reviews and Reputation: Always check recent customer service reviews, particularly for custom and memorial items, which carry high emotional weight.
